How to remove #### in Excel Change format. If a date value is too long, you can apply a shorter date/time format. Show fewer decimal places. If numbers have too many decimal places, you can show fewer places by clicking the Decrease Decimal button on the ribbon. Decrease font size.

How to remove specific character in Excel Select a range of cells where you want to remove a specific character. Press Ctrl + H to open the Find and Replace dialog. In the Find what box, type the character. Leave the Replace with box empty. Click Replace all.

Heres how to do it: Select the range of cells that contain the apostrophes you want to remove. Press Ctrl + H to open the Find and Replace dialog box. In the Find what field, enter an apostrophe ( ). Leave the Replace with field blank. Click Replace All.
